# #a232b3

A color — cool, modern. Deterministic analysis from BrandSweets (no inference).

## Values

- Hex: `#a232b3`
- RGB: rgb(162, 50, 179)
- HSL: hsl(292, 56%, 45%)
- OKLCH: oklch(0.537 0.209 322.1)
- Relative luminance: 0.1322

## Contrast (WCAG 2.x, as text)

- On white (#ffffff): 5.76:1 — AA pass,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AAA: text → #8c2c9b (7.12:1)
- On black (#000000): 3.64:1 — AA fail, AA-large pass, AAA fail. Fix: AA: text → #b740c9 (4.59:1); AA: background → #e6e6e6 (4.62:1); AAA: text → #ca74d8 (7:1)
